2018 Wimbledon Champion: Full Finals Recap & Winner Analysis

2018 Wimbledon marked a breakthrough season for young talent on grass, with significant upsets and polished performances defining the fortnight. The tournament showcased power tennis and tactical serve-and-volley play across both singles draws.

Below is a structured overview of the 2018 Wimbledon champions, key statistics, and noteworthy matches from the tournament.

Category Champion Runner-up Score in Final
Gentlemen's Singles Novak Djokovic Kevin Anderson 6–2, 6–2, 7–6(7–3)
Ladies' Singles Angelique Kerber Simona Halep 6–3, 6–3
Gentlemen's Doubles Mike Bryan Jack Sock Raven Klaasen Michael Venus 6–3, 6–7(3–7), 6–3, 5–7, 7–5
Ladies' Doubles Hsieh Su-wei Barbora Strýcová Andreja Klepač María José Martínez Sánchez 6–4, 4–6, 6–0
Mixed Doubles Alexander Peya Nicole Melichar Jamie Murray Martina Hingis 6–4, 6–3

Who won the gentlemen's singles title at Wimbledon 2018?

Novak Djokovic won the gentlemen's singles title, defeating Kevin Anderson in straight sets.

Which player claimed the ladies' singles championship in 2018?

Angelique Kerber claimed the ladies' singles championship with a straight-sets victory over Simona Halep.

Who were the champions in the doubles events at Wimbledon 2018?

Mike Bryan and Jack Sock won the gentlemen's doubles, while Hsieh Su-wei and Barbora Strýcová won the ladies' doubles.

Who won the mixed doubles title at Wimbledon 2018?

Alexander Peya and Nicole Melichar won the mixed doubles title, defeating Jamie Murray and Martina Hingis in the final.
